I had issues with that muffler. It definitely quieted things down and for that I really liked it. I had restriction problems as it takes 2, 3” inlets and goes down to a dual Y - effectively making it a single 3” in the center. I spoke to an engineer at Magnaflow as I was a bit confused by why they would do this. He sent me the CAD drawings that confirmed the diameter of the piping inside and that it wasn’t suited for our application but it would muffle sound if you have sound restrictions. Ultimately I went with the GESI high flow cats, MRBP resonators and it took a lot of the edge off. For track days at sound restricted tracks - like Laguna - I had Laguna pipes made with a insertable resonator to further reduce noise if I need to. (Sometimes the fog/humidity in the air will cause sound to reverb around the sound booth louder).
